What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to Chick Fil A's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, there were 49 Chick Fil A outlets operating in Indiana at the end of 2024. The table shows that during 2024, Indiana had 45 outlets at the start of the year. Throughout the year, 5 new Chick Fil A restaurants were opened, and 1 was reacquired by the franchisor. There were no terminations, non-renewals or other reasons for ceased operations. This resulted in a total of 49 Chick Fil A outlets in Indiana at the end of 2024.
Reviewing the data from 2022 and 2023 provides additional context. In 2022, Indiana began with 36 outlets, opened 7, and had 2 reacquired by the franchisor, ending the year with 41. In 2023, there were 42 outlets at the start of the year, 4 were opened, and 1 was reacquired, resulting in 45 outlets at the end of the year.
